How to Film Scroll-Stopping Gold Chains Fashion Content<n
1. Lead with the Chain, Not the Outfit
Open your video with a tight close-up of the chain catching light, then pull back to reveal the full look. This hook style works because it gives viewers a reward in the first second, dramatically improving watch time.<n
2. Use Movement and Layering Transitions
Match-cuts between different chain lengths, weights, and textures create a satisfying rhythm. Try a thin herringbone layered with a chunky Cuban link, then a pendant chain, all within one outfit reveal.<n
3. Optimize Lighting for Gold
Warm 2700K to 3000K lighting enhances gold tones on camera. Natural golden-hour light works beautifully, and ring lights with warm filters mimic that effect indoors.<n
4. Pair Chains with the Right Wardrobe
Solid black, white, cream, and earth-tone tops act as a clean canvas. Crew necks and boat necklines frame chain necklaces perfectly, while sleeveless cuts showcase wrist and arm chains.<n
Platform-Specific Strategies<n
TikTok
On TikTok, the algorithm rewards watch time and replays. Gold chains fashion content thrives here because viewers loop transformation videos to study every layer. Use trending sounds, keep intros under one second, and add text overlays like "3 chains, 1 neck, infinite looks" to boost comprehension and shares.<n
Instagram Reels
Reels favor polished aesthetics and saves. Lean into carousel-style outfit boards and "shop the look" captions. Tagging jewelry brands in Reels often triggers reposts and DM inquiries from potential collaborators.<n
YouTube Shorts
Shorts are ideal for educational angles: "How to layer chains without tangling," "Gold-filled vs. solid gold explained," or "5 chains under $50 that look expensive." These titles consistently drive subscriber growth for jewelry-focused creators.<n

Common Mistakes to Avoid
Even strong creators miss easy wins. Skip tangled chains by storing each piece separately, avoid overly fast edits that hide the jewelry, and never post without checking that clasps and pendants are centered. Sound design matters too: choose music that complements the shimmer of gold rather than overpowering it.<n

What is the best lighting for filming gold chains on video?
Warm 2700K to 3000K lighting enhances gold tones on camera. Natural golden-hour light is ideal outdoors, while warm-toned ring lights or softboxes with warm gels work best indoors. Avoid harsh white lighting that can wash gold out.
